On 30 January 2026, H.E. Ms. Prinat Apirat, Ambassador and Permanent Representative of Thailand to ASEAN, received a courtesy call from H.E. Mr. Wang Qing, Ambassador of the People’s Republic of China to ASEAN, at the Permanent Mission of Thailand to ASEAN in Jakarta.

During the meeting, both sides exchanged views on ASEAN–China relations, including commemorative activities for the 5th Anniversary of the ASEAN–China Comprehensive Strategic Partnership (CSP) and the importance of advancing the effective implementation of the ASEAN–China Plan of Action (POA) to deliver tangible benefits to the peoples of the region.

Ambassador Apirat reaffirmed Thailand’s readiness to work closely with China in support of ASEAN centrality, unity, and the steady advancement of ASEAN–China cooperation through the Jakarta mechanism.

ASEAN–China relations began in 1991, when the Chinese Foreign Minister attended the Opening Ceremony of the 24th ASEAN Foreign Ministers’ Meeting. In 2021, ASEAN and China established a Comprehensive Strategic Partnership, in conjuncture with the 30th anniversary of ASEAN–China relations.
